Mangaluru: ‘Drug case, students, doctors insulted’

Mangaluru: Students and doctors have been arrested without proper investigation in a case related to the use of banned drugs in the City. Advocate and Mangaluru Bar Association Vice-President Manoraj Rajeev and Forensic experts Dr. M. S. Mahabalesh Shetty alleged said that priority has been given to defamation of drug addicts instead of rehabilitation of drug addicts.

Speaking to media persons in City on Tuesday January 24, they said that drug addicts have been portrayed as peddlers. Students, parents, doctors have been insulted by printing their photograph and parental details. They also said that it is suspected that the law enforcement agencies have not conducted proper investigations.

They should have been sent to a rehabilitation centre if hmtgey had consumed drugs but they were kept in custody, they lamented. He also said that innocent people have been sent to custody in the case.

Clarifying that he was not opposed to taking action against drug peddlers, he said law enforcement agencies should not treat drug peddlers and drug addicts equally.

Questioning whether the drug addicts would quit the addiction if they were arrested, he pointed out that apart from the main accused, ganja was not found with any other student or doctor.
